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: Is there a fee for transferring USDT from one OKX account to another?
A: No. Internal transfers of USDT between OKX accounts are completely free of charge.

Q: How fast is a USDT transfer between OKX accounts?
A: Transfers are typically instant — funds should appear in the recipient’s wallet within seconds.

Q: Can I reverse an internal USDT transfer on OKX?
A: No. Once confirmed, internal transfers cannot be canceled or reversed. Always double-check the UID before sending.

Q: Do I need KYC verification to send USDT internally on OKX?
A: While basic account functionality may not require KYC, certain limits or features might. It's recommended to complete identity verification for full access.

Q: Can I transfer USDT from my funding wallet to someone else’s spot wallet directly?
A: Yes. As long as both accounts are on OKX and you have the correct UID, the system handles routing automatically.

Q: What should I do if I sent USDT to the wrong UID?
A: Contact OKX customer support immediately. However, recovery is not guaranteed, so prevention through careful checking is crucial.
